Ethereum's Merge and its Influence on BTC

The recent transition of the Ethereum blockchain to a proof-of-stake consensus mechanism, known as "The Merge," has sparked considerable discussion within the copyright community about its potential impact on the price of Bitcoin. Some analysts propose that the Merge could decrease competition from Ethereum, potentially increasing investor attention towards Bitcoin as the dominant copyright. Others hold that the Merge's adoption will have a minimal effect on Bitcoin's price, citing its established market position and unique characteristics.

However, it's important to acknowledge that the copyright market is highly fluctuating, making it challenging to accurately estimate price movements. The Merge's ultimate outcomes on Bitcoin remain uncertain. Further study is needed to thoroughly understand the complex interplay between these two significant cryptocurrencies.

Ethereum Scaling Solutions: A Deep Dive into Layer-2

Ethereum's expanding popularity has brought about a surge of demand, often leading to high transaction fees and sluggish confirmation times. To address these issues, developers have turned their attention to Layer-2 solutions, which function on top of the Ethereum mainnet to enhance its throughput.

  • Popular Layer-2 implementations include Rollups, each presenting unique mechanisms to improve Ethereum's performance. Comprehending the capabilities of these Layer-2 solutions is vital for utilizing the evolving Ethereum ecosystem.

Next Bitcoin Halving: Preparing for the Next Bull Run

The upcoming Bitcoin halving is a major event in the copyright space. It's a programmed slash in the rate at which new Bitcoins are generated. This {scheduled{ event typically promotes a market surge, as scarcity becomes more constrained. Traders and investors anticipate this halving cycle to influence Bitcoin's cost.
